The Nutritional Powerhouse: What Makes Yogurt Special
Yogurt isn’t just a delicious treat; it’s packed with nutrients crucial for overall health and potentially for weight management.
- Protein: Yogurt is an excellent source of protein. Protein is known for its satiating effect, helping you feel fuller for longer, which can lead to reduced calorie intake.
- Calcium: Calcium plays a role in bone health, but research also suggests a possible link between calcium intake and weight management.
- Probiotics: Yogurt contains probiotics, beneficial bacteria that contribute to gut health. Emerging research suggests a connection between a healthy gut microbiome and weight regulation.
The Science Behind Yogurt and Weight Loss
While the evidence isn’t conclusive, several studies suggest potential benefits.
- Increased Satiety: High-protein yogurt can help curb appetite and reduce overall calorie consumption. This effect is primarily attributed to the protein content, which signals fullness to the brain.
- Improved Gut Health: Probiotics found in yogurt may influence gut bacteria composition, potentially impacting metabolism and fat storage. However, more research is needed in this area.
- Enhanced Muscle Preservation: During weight loss, it’s crucial to preserve muscle mass. The protein in yogurt can help support muscle maintenance, which is essential for maintaining a healthy metabolism.
Choosing the Right Yogurt for Weight Loss
Not all yogurts are created equal. Some are loaded with added sugars and unhealthy fats, which can counteract the potential benefits.
- Opt for Plain, Unsweetened Yogurt: Avoid yogurts with added sugars, artificial sweeteners, and high levels of saturated fat.
- Greek Yogurt is a Top Choice: Greek yogurt is typically higher in protein and lower in carbohydrates than regular yogurt, making it a beneficial option for weight loss.
- Read the Labels Carefully: Pay attention to the nutrition facts label, focusing on protein content, sugar content, and fat content.

Potential Drawbacks and Considerations
While yogurt offers several potential benefits, it’s essential to be aware of potential drawbacks.
- Added Sugars: As mentioned earlier, many yogurts contain high levels of added sugars, which can negate their health benefits.
- Lactose Intolerance: Individuals with lactose intolerance may experience digestive discomfort after consuming yogurt. Lactose-free options are available.
- Individual Variability: The effects of yogurt on weight loss can vary from person to person.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Yogurt and Weight Loss
Can yogurt replace a meal to lose weight?
While yogurt can be a healthy and convenient meal replacement option, it’s important to ensure it provides adequate nutrients. Opt for a plain Greek yogurt with added fruits, nuts, and seeds to boost fiber, healthy fats, and micronutrients. Regularly relying on yogurt alone to replace meals may not be sustainable or provide a complete nutritional profile for long-term weight loss.
What is the best time to eat yogurt for weight loss?
There’s no specific time that’s universally best for everyone. However, many find that consuming yogurt as a breakfast component or a mid-afternoon snack helps them manage hunger and prevent overeating later in the day. Experiment to find what works best for your individual needs and preferences.
Does frozen yogurt help with weight loss?
Frozen yogurt can be a lower-calorie alternative to ice cream, but it’s crucial to read labels carefully. Many frozen yogurts are loaded with added sugars, which can undermine weight loss efforts. Choose options with lower sugar content and be mindful of portion sizes.
How does yogurt affect my gut health and does that help with weight loss?
Yogurt, particularly those containing live and active cultures, introduces beneficial bacteria into your gut. A healthy gut microbiome has been linked to various health benefits, including improved digestion, immune function, and potentially weight regulation. However, the exact mechanisms are still being studied, and more research is needed to fully understand the connection between gut health and weight loss.
Can I add honey or other sweeteners to yogurt and still lose weight?
Adding small amounts of natural sweeteners like honey or maple syrup is generally acceptable, but it’s crucial to be mindful of portion sizes. Excessive amounts of any sweetener can contribute to calorie intake and hinder weight loss progress. Consider using fruits or spices to naturally sweeten your yogurt.
Are flavored yogurts a good option for weight loss?
Flavored yogurts are often high in added sugars and artificial flavors, making them less desirable for weight loss. Plain yogurt offers a more nutritious base, allowing you to control the ingredients and add your own healthy toppings.
Is there a specific type of yogurt that’s most effective for weight loss?
Greek yogurt is often considered the best option due to its high protein content and low carbohydrate count. However, plain, unsweetened yogurt, regardless of type, is always a healthier choice than flavored varieties.
How much yogurt should I eat per day to see weight loss results?
There’s no magic number, but incorporating one to two servings (about 6-8 ounces per serving) of yogurt into a balanced diet can be a helpful strategy. Pay attention to your overall calorie intake and macronutrient ratios to ensure you’re creating a calorie deficit for weight loss.

Will eating yogurt alone cause me to lose weight?
No single food guarantees weight loss. Weight loss depends on creating a calorie deficit through a combination of diet and exercise. Yogurt can be a valuable component of a healthy diet that supports weight loss, but it’s not a standalone solution.
Does yogurt help reduce belly fat specifically?
While there’s no guarantee that yogurt will specifically target belly fat, studies suggest that dairy consumption, particularly high-protein dairy like yogurt, may be associated with a reduction in abdominal fat. This is likely due to the combination of protein, calcium, and probiotics, which can contribute to satiety, gut health, and potentially improved metabolism.
What if I am lactose intolerant? Can I still consume yogurt for weight loss?
Yes! There are many lactose-free yogurt options available on the market. These yogurts are processed to remove lactose, making them suitable for individuals with lactose intolerance. You can still reap the benefits of yogurt for weight loss by choosing lactose-free alternatives.
